Proven methods for successfully serving clients who prioritize investments that help improve the world while generating healthy profits
Environmental, social, and corporate governance (ESG) is big, and it’s getting bigger. An entire generation of investors want their investments to reflect their values. If you have clients in this category, you need to read
Investing for Better,
which reveals the inherent challenge this style of investing poses.
ESG pioneer and seasoned asset manager, Daniel Seiler maps out the current state of the global asset management industry and outlines the primal forces that influence the business of money management. He proposes a new model of asset management that combines vision and purpose by prioritizing:
• Reduction of the costs of investing
• Refinement of mechanisms to share risk
• Minimization of information asymmetries
• Responsiveness to changing investor and societal preferences
Along the way, Seiler explores hot topics like the influence of technological improvements (AI, blockchain and NFTs) on the future of investing.
Investing for Better
is based on the core understanding that if you have a purpose and conviction, you can help individuals and families create wealth and savings, and can help build a better, more prosperous, and more peaceful civilization.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
